Abstract
Coronary atherosclerosis is the primary cause of coronary artery disease, one of the world’s greatest causes of death. Inflammation plays a major role in atherosclerosis formation and progression. Cardiovascular disease risk factors such as dyslipidemia, hyperglycemia, smoking, hypertension and others contribute to endothelial injury. This sets off a cascade of inflammatory reactions accompanied by the release of cytokines and other inflammatory mediators, ultimately leading to rupture or erosion of the atherosclerotic plaque and atherothrombosis. Large studies such as CANTOS (Canakinumab Anti-Inflammatory Thrombosis Outcomes Study); COLCOT (Colchicine Cardiovascular Outcomes Trial) and LoDoCo2 (Low Dose Colchicine 2) demonstrated that the use of anti-inflammatory drugs improves the prognosis of patients with coronary atherosclerosis. At present, the most convincing evidence of the effectiveness of anti-inflammatory therapy was obtained only for colchicine and canakinumab. However, despite these promising results, there are still many issues to be addressed. Firstly, more research is needed to determine the optimal dosage and duration of these drugs. Secondly, the safety of their prolonged use should be carefully assessed, especially in the context of possible side effects. For example, anti-inflammatory drugs can potentially pose infectious risks that require special monitoring and follow-up. The review presents current views on the possibilities immunomodulatory drugs using in the complex treatment of atherosclerosis.

Abstract
Atrial fibrillation (AF) after coronary bypass surgery is recorded in 20- 60% of patients and increase the early and long-term postoperative mortality. The aim of the review is to analyze the studies on causal relationships between damaging factors and the development of myocardial inflammation at each stage of surgical treatment in patients with multivessel coronary artery disease. In the review, myocardial inflammation is considered from the point of view of a continuum — a chronic process that originates from the coronary endothelium damage and continuously proceeds within the AF pathogenesis after coronary bypass surgery. For the first time, the concept of inflammatory continuum for postoperative AF is introduced. The review discusses the main and latest laboratory and instrumental markers of local and systemic inflammatory response, which are informative in terms of severity and promising for improving approaches to the diagnosis and prevention of postoperative AF. The review was prepared using available materials from Russian and foreign library databases (PubMed, Medline, Web of Science and Cochrane Library). The search depth was >25 years since 1996. Based on the analysis of available studies, we concluded that inflammation is not just evidence of AF, but plays a causal role in its pathogenesis at each stage of surgical myocardial revascularization.
